                         Laws of Minnesota 1983 

                        CHAPTER 152--H.F.No. 530
           An act relating to crimes; providing that prosecution 
          or acquittal of a crime in another jurisdiction is not 
          a bar to prosecution in this state when the act or 
          omission constitutes a crime in the other jurisdiction 
          and this state; amending Minnesota Statutes 1982, 
          section 609.045. 
B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F MINNESOTA: 
    Section 1.  Minnesota Statutes 1982, section 609.045, is 
amended to read: 
    609.045 [FOREIGN CONVICTION OR ACQUITTAL.] 
    If an act or omission in this state constitutes a crime 
under both the laws of this state and the laws of another 
jurisdiction, a conviction or acquittal of such the crime in the 
other jurisdiction bars shall not bar prosecution for the crime 
in this state unless the elements of both law and fact are 
identical. 
    Sec. 2.  [EFFECTIVE DATE.] 
    Section 1 is effective August 1, 1983, and applies to all 
crimes committed on or after that date. 
    Approved May 17, 1983
